Team:ATOMS-Turkiye/Templates/Head
From 2013.igem.org
(Difference between revisions)
Line 3: | Line 3: | ||
<script> | <script> | ||
+ | |||
+ | UpdateTableHeaders = function () { | ||
+ | var el = $("#menu"), | ||
+ | offset = el.offset(), | ||
+ | scrollTop = $(window).scrollTop(), | ||
+ | floatingHeader = $(".floatingHeader") | ||
+ | |||
+ | if ((scrollTop > offset.top) && (scrollTop < offset.top + el.height())) { | ||
+ | floatingHeader.css({ | ||
+ | "visibility": "visible" | ||
+ | }); | ||
+ | } else { | ||
+ | floatingHeader.css({ | ||
+ | "visibility": "hidden" | ||
+ | }); | ||
+ | } | ||
+ | } | ||
$(document).ready(function(){ | $(document).ready(function(){ | ||
Line 15: | Line 32: | ||
$(this).find('ul').hide(); | $(this).find('ul').hide(); | ||
}); | }); | ||
+ | |||
+ | clonedHeader = $("#menu").clone(); | ||
+ | $("#menu").before(clonedHeder). | ||
+ | .css("width", clonedHeaderRow.width()) | ||
+ | .addClass("floatingHeader"); | ||
+ | |||
+ | $(window) | ||
+ | .scroll(UpdateTableHeaders) | ||
+ | .trigger("scroll"); | ||
}); | }); | ||
+ | |||
+ | |||
+ | // DOM Ready | ||
</script> | </script> | ||
<div id="header"> | <div id="header"> |
Revision as of 09:03, 3 October 2013